GEORGE NEWS - York High School's head boy and musical genius, Ludolph Pedro, is the school's top achiever with an average of 94,86% and eight distinctions.
His "muso brother", Samuel Leggatt, came in second with an average of 94,57% and seven distinctions.
In third place is Amani Lamprecht with an average of 94,14% and seven distinctions.
York High School achieved a 98,9% pass rate and upped its bachelor's degree passing rate to 87%.
The headmaster, Francois Moll, said they are very proud of the matric class of 2022.
"I'm so proud of this particular grade, not just in terms of their academic achievements, but they are very much responsible for relaunching the school after Covid, making sure our multiple cultural programmes, our service club and sport, that they got that going again."
